Are you pouring hours into your blog but still getting little to no traffic? You’re not alone. Many bloggers unknowingly make critical mistakes that sabotage their growth. From SEO slip-ups to content structure flaws, even small errors can drastically reduce your visibility in search engines. In this post, we’ll break down the top blogging mistakes that kill your traffic—and more importantly, how to fix each one.
Ignoring Keyword Research
Mistake: Writing content without targeting any specific keywords.
Why It Hurts: If you’re not using keywords that people actually search for, your blog won’t rank on Google—and no one will find your content.
How to Fix It:
- Use tools like Ubersuggest, Google Keyword Planner, or Ahrefs.
- Target long-tail keywords with low competition and good search volume.
- Add these keywords naturally in titles, headers, and throughout your content.
Poor Headlines That Don’t Attract Clicks
Mistake: Using dull or unclear blog titles.
Why It Hurts: Even if your blog ranks, people won’t click if the headline isn’t compelling.
How to Fix It:
- Use headline formulas like “How to…”, “Top 10…”, “Best Ways to…”.
- Add power words (e.g., proven, ultimate, quick, secret).
- Use tools like CoSchedule Headline Analyzer for optimization.
Thin or Low-Value Content
Mistake: Writing short posts with little actionable value.
Why It Hurts: Google prioritizes in-depth, helpful content. Readers bounce quickly if they don’t get value.
How to Fix It:
- Aim for at least 1,000–1,500 words of high-quality content.
- Include examples, screenshots, and step-by-step guides.
- Answer user intent clearly and thoroughly.
Not Optimizing for On-Page SEO
Mistake: Skipping basic on-page SEO elements.
Why It Hurts: Search engines struggle to understand your content, leading to poor rankings.
How to Fix It:
- Include the target keyword in the URL, title, H1, meta description, and image alt tags.
- Use internal links to related posts.
- Add schema markup and use SEO plugins like Rank Math or Yoast SEO.
Slow Website Speed
Mistake: Having a blog that takes forever to load.
Why It Hurts: A 1-second delay in load time can reduce conversions by 7%. Google also considers speed a ranking factor.
How to Fix It:
- Use a lightweight theme and compress images.
- Leverage caching and CDNs like Cloudflare.
- Test speed using Google PageSpeed Insights or GTmetrix.


